1'st batch of coins i've submitted to PCGS... ARGH@#$

Sent my very first batch of coins for slabbing to PCGS, they arrived on the 10th, the anticipation is killing me, I must check status report several times a day, do they usually or always take around 30 days, problem is, I'm one of the most impatient people on planet earth, I want'em now!!!!!!!!!!

This will also be a nice test of my grading abilities, below is a list of the coins I submitted and my personal grade, I'll repost the PCGS results when the coins arrive.

I put a considerable amount of researh into coin grading, got all the books, bought a binocular microscope, worked at my local coin shop for free in exchange for grading lessons. I hope I'm right on, but who knows..........i can't take this waiting.......Huff,,snort.....
